The Installation Process: Steps Involved
The installation of back doors generally follows a standardized procedure to guarantee quality outcomes. Below are the essential actions involved:

Site Assessment: Evaluating the area for the new door, measuring for size, and guaranteeing the website is prepared.

Elimination of Existing Door: This includes securely removing an old door and dealing with any possible damage to the frame or surrounding structure.

Preparing the Frame: Ensuring the door frame is level and tidy. This may consist of changing or repairing any harmed or rotten wood.

Installation of the New Door: Placing the brand-new door into the frame with precision, guaranteeing it opens and closes properly.

Sealing and Finishing: Applying weather condition stripping and cut to avoid air leakage and enhance the door's appearance.

Final Inspection: Conducting an extensive evaluation to ensure the door is safe, practical, and meets the house owner's expectations.
Common Types of Back Doors Installed
Licensed [Back Door Installation Specialists](https://backdoorinstallation30693.mycoolwiki.com/8443615/the_good_and_bad_about_back_door_installation_warranties) entrance installers recognize with various kinds of doors, and their installation procedures may differ accordingly. Here are a number of typical types of back doors:

Patio Doors: Also referred to as sliding doors, these are popular for homes with outside gain access to, providing a smooth transition between indoor and outdoor spaces.

French Doors: These double doors add a timeless touch, normally opening outwards and using a wide entryway.

Security Doors: These installations focus on safety and typically involve reinforced materials to hinder break-ins.

Storm Doors: Designed to provide an extra layer of security versus weather aspects, improving energy efficiency.
